Installation Process and Technical Requirements

Installing new gas lines involves careful planning and precise execution to ensure optimal performance and safety. We begin each project with a thorough assessment of your property’s existing infrastructure, determining the most efficient routing for new lines while considering factors such as pipe sizing, pressure requirements, and future expansion possibilities. The diameter of gas piping directly impacts the volume of gas that can flow to appliances, making proper sizing calculations essential for adequate supply to all connected equipment.

During installation, we utilize approved materials including black iron pipe, corrugated stainless steel tubing, or copper piping depending on application requirements and local code specifications. Each connection point receives careful attention, with proper thread sealant application and pressure testing to verify system integrity. We install appropriate shut-off valves at strategic locations, allowing for isolated maintenance of individual appliances without disrupting gas service to the entire property. Underground installations require additional considerations including proper depth requirements, tracer wire installation for future location purposes, and protection against corrosion through appropriate coating systems.

Safety Protocols and Regulatory Compliance

Safety forms the foundation of every gas line service we provide in Fort Saskatchewan. Natural gas, while generally safe when properly managed, requires respect for its potential hazards including explosion risk, carbon monoxide production, and asphyxiation dangers. We implement comprehensive safety measures throughout every project phase, beginning with proper permit acquisition and notification to utility companies before any excavation work begins.

Our technicians perform mandatory pressure testing on all new installations and repairs, typically conducting tests at one and a half times the normal operating pressure for specified duration periods. We document all test results and maintain detailed records for regulatory compliance and warranty purposes. Additionally, we install carbon monoxide detectors near gas appliances and educate property owners about recognizing warning signs of gas leaks, including the distinctive mercaptan odor added to natural gas, hissing sounds near appliances or piping, and dead vegetation near underground gas lines.

Common Applications and System Components

Gas line systems support numerous residential and commercial applications throughout Fort Saskatchewan properties. Primary applications include heating systems where natural gas furnaces provide efficient warmth during harsh Alberta winters, often operating at efficiency ratings exceeding ninety percent. Water heaters utilizing natural gas typically heat water faster than electric alternatives while reducing operating costs significantly. Gas fireplaces offer ambiance and supplemental heating without the maintenance requirements of wood-burning alternatives.

  • Kitchen appliances: ranges, cooktops, and ovens providing precise temperature control preferred by cooking enthusiasts
  • Outdoor equipment: barbecue grills, patio heaters, fire pits, and pool heaters extending outdoor living seasons
  • Commercial equipment: industrial heating units, commercial kitchen equipment, and process heating systems

Maintenance Requirements and Service Intervals

Regular maintenance ensures gas line systems continue operating safely and efficiently throughout their service life. We recommend annual inspections of accessible gas piping to identify potential issues including corrosion, physical damage, or loose connections before they develop into serious problems. During these inspections, we check appliance connectors for deterioration, verify proper venting of combustion gases, and test safety devices including thermocouples and flame sensors.

Professional maintenance extends beyond visual inspections to include combustion analysis of connected appliances, ensuring proper air-to-fuel ratios for optimal efficiency and minimal carbon monoxide production. We clean burner assemblies, check heat exchanger integrity in furnaces, and verify proper draft conditions in venting systems. These preventive measures significantly reduce the likelihood of unexpected failures while maximizing equipment lifespan and maintaining manufacturer warranty coverage.

Emergency Response and Repair Services

Gas leaks constitute genuine emergencies requiring immediate professional attention. We maintain emergency response capabilities throughout Fort Saskatchewan and surrounding areas, with technicians available to address urgent situations promptly. Upon detecting a potential gas leak, property owners should immediately evacuate the premises, avoid using electrical switches or creating any spark sources, and contact emergency services from a safe location.

Our emergency repair process begins with immediate hazard mitigation, including gas supply isolation and area ventilation. We utilize electronic gas detection equipment to identify leak sources precisely, then implement appropriate repair strategies ranging from simple fitting tightening to complete section replacement. Following repairs, we conduct thorough testing to verify system integrity before restoring gas service. Upgrading and Modernization Opportunities

Many Fort Saskatchewan properties contain aging gas line infrastructure requiring modernization to accommodate contemporary appliance loads and efficiency standards. We evaluate existing systems to identify upgrade opportunities that improve safety, increase capacity, and reduce long-term maintenance requirements. Replacing outdated rigid piping with flexible corrugated stainless steel tubing can simplify routing while providing superior earthquake resistance and installation flexibility.

System upgrades often coincide with home renovations or equipment replacements, presenting ideal opportunities to reconfigure gas supply lines for improved accessibility and serviceability. We coordinate with other trades during renovation projects, ensuring gas line modifications integrate seamlessly with electrical, plumbing, and HVAC system updates. Modern gas line materials and installation techniques provide superior longevity compared to older methods, making upgrades worthwhile investments in property value and occupant safety.
